Sobre el Autor

Sobre el autor de Ayurveda

Dr. Vasant Lad, author of Ayurveda by Vasant Lad, is a renowned Ayurvedic physician, professor, and global authority on India’s ancient holistic healing system. With a Bachelor of Ayurvedic Medicine & Surgery (B.A.M. & S.) and Master of Ayurvedic Science (M.A.Sc.), he founded the Ayurvedic Institute in New Mexico in 1984, bridging traditional wisdom with modern medical insights. His work emphasizes Ayurveda’s core themes of self-healing, preventive care, and mind-body-spirit balance, reflecting decades of clinical practice and academic leadership at Pune University’s College of Ayurvedic Medicine.

Lad’s influential works include The Complete Book of Ayurvedic Home Remedies, Ayurvedic Cooking for Self-Healing, and the foundational Textbook of Ayurveda series, all translated into over 20 languages. A pioneer in popularizing Ayurveda globally, he has trained thousands of practitioners through programs at his Albuquerque institute and Pune-based Gurukula retreats. Recognized by figures like Deepak Chopra, Lad’s teachings blend herbal therapies, dietary guidance, and breathwork (pranayama), documented in his DVD Pranayama for Self-Healing.

The three doshas—Vata (air/space), Pitta (fire/water), and Kapha (earth/water)—govern physiological and psychological functions. Dr. Lad details how each dosha influences traits like energy levels, digestion, and emotional tendencies. Balancing these through diet, lifestyle, and herbs is central to preventing disease and maintaining health.

The book includes remedies like ginger tea for digestion, turmeric milk for inflammation, and ashwagandha for stress relief. Dr. Lad tailors solutions to dosha-specific needs, such as cooling foods for Pitta types or warm oils for Vata imbalances. These use accessible ingredients like herbs, spices, and essential oils.

Dr. Lad emphasizes that mental states like anxiety or anger disrupt doshic balance, leading to physical ailments. Practices like meditation, pranayama (breathwork), and cultivating Ojas (vitality) through positive emotions are prescribed to harmonize mind and body. The book also links stress management to digestive health.

Key routines include:

  • oil massage to calm Vata
  • tongue scraping to detoxify
  • nasal cleansing (Neti) for respiratory health

Dr. Lad also recommends waking before sunrise, eating meals at consistent times, and mindfulness practices to align with natural rhythms.

The book pairs yoga postures with dosha balancing—e.g., grounding poses for Vata, cooling stretches for Pitta. Breathwork (like Nadi Shodhana) and meditation are highlighted for reducing stress and enhancing Ojas. Yoga is framed as a tool to support Ayurvedic healing.

Ojas, the subtle essence of vitality, is cultivated through nutrient-rich foods, positive emotions, and meditation. Dr. Lad explains how low Ojas manifests as fatigue or immunity issues and offers practices like milk with dates or ashwagandha to restore it.
